Specs at a Glance: Motor, Technology, and Weight
Dyson Supersonic vs AirLight Pro is the premium hair dryer matchup that matters most heading into 2026. Both sit at the top of the market, both justify eye-watering price tags with genuine engineering, and both have vocal fan bases.

But they are built around fundamentally different philosophies, and that difference should drive your decision. The Dyson Supersonic is built around Dyson's proprietary digital motor — the V9 — which spins at up to 110,000 RPM and sits inside the handle rather than the head. That placement shifts the center of gravity downward, making the dryer feel lighter in use than its 1.8 lb weight suggests. It uses a combination of ionic conditioning and precisely controlled air temperature to protect hair from heat damage. The motor produces 1600W of airflow power. The L'Oréal AirLight Pro takes a different route. It uses infrared light technology alongside its airflow, emitting wavelengths that penetrate the hair shaft to dry from the inside out rather than blasting surface heat. It is also notably lighter at around 1.3 lbs, and its wattage sits at 1800W. L'Oréal partnered with Zuvi on the core infrared technology, which has been independently discussed in hair science circles as a gentler approach to drying. The AirLight Pro also connects to a companion app for customized heat profiles. On paper, the AirLight Pro is lighter and higher wattage. The Supersonic counters with a more proven track record, wider retail availability, and a motor design that has been refined across multiple generations.
Drying Speed and Heat Distribution Compared
Speed is where the two dryers diverge most sharply in real-world use, and the gap is more nuanced than wattage numbers suggest. The Dyson Supersonic is fast. Its high-velocity airflow moves a large volume of air at controlled temperatures, and Dyson's Air Multiplier technology amplifies the airstream beyond what the motor alone produces.

The result is a dryer that handles thick, dense hair efficiently. Dyson's intelligent heat control measures air temperature over 40 times per second to prevent extreme heat exposure — that is a published specification, not a marketing claim. The Supersonic offers four heat settings and three speed settings, giving users meaningful control over the drying experience. The L'Oréal AirLight Pro's infrared approach means it does not rely solely on hot air to evaporate moisture. The infrared energy excites water molecules within the hair shaft, which means the surface temperature of the air can be lower while still achieving comparable or faster drying times for certain hair types — particularly fine to medium hair. Published reviews from outlets including Allure and Vogue have noted that the AirLight Pro dries hair faster than expected given its lower heat output, and with noticeably less frizz on fine hair. For thick, coarse, or high-porosity hair, the Supersonic's raw airflow volume tends to win on speed. For fine, color-treated, or heat-sensitive hair, the AirLight Pro's infrared approach may deliver faster results with less thermal stress. Neither dryer is universally faster — hair type is the deciding variable here.
Attachments, App Features, and Usability
Attachments are an area where Dyson has a clear structural advantage built up over years of iteration. The Supersonic ships with a smoothing nozzle, a styling concentrator, a diffuser, and a gentle air attachment. Magnetic attachment and removal is fast and secure.

The attachments are well-engineered, and the diffuser in particular is widely praised for curly and wavy hair types. Dyson also offers additional attachments sold separately, including a flyaway attachment and a wide-tooth comb. The AirLight Pro ships with fewer attachments out of the box, though it does include a concentrator and a diffuser. Where it compensates is in its app integration. The companion app allows users to create and save custom heat and speed profiles, which is a genuinely useful feature for anyone who has a precise routine dialed in. The app also provides hair care tips and tracks usage. It is a differentiator that Dyson does not currently match at this price point. On pure ergonomics, the AirLight Pro's lighter weight is noticeable over a long drying session. Users with longer or thicker hair who spend ten or more minutes drying will feel the difference. The Supersonic's handle-mounted motor helps balance the weight, but it is still the heavier unit. Cord length on both is generous at around 9 feet. For users who want a plug-and-play experience with best-in-class physical attachments, the Supersonic is the more complete out-of-box package. For users who want app-driven customization and lighter weight, the AirLight Pro has the edge.
Hair Health Outcomes: Infrared vs. Ionic Technology
This is the dimension that matters most to the core buyer for both products, and it is also the most misunderstood. Dyson's ionic technology works by emitting negative ions that neutralize positive charges in wet hair. This reduces static, smooths the cuticle, and limits frizz.

It is a well-established technology that has been in premium dryers for years. Dyson's implementation is strong, and the intelligent heat control adds a meaningful layer of protection by preventing the kind of sustained high-heat exposure that causes protein damage and breakage over time. L'Oréal's infrared approach is newer to consumer hair tools but is not unproven. Infrared drying has been used in professional salon settings for years. The principle is that by drying hair from the inside out, you reduce the amount of time the outer cuticle is exposed to high surface temperatures. The AirLight Pro also uses ionic conditioning alongside its infrared system, so it is not a trade-off between the two — it layers them. Independent hair science commentary has noted that infrared drying can be particularly beneficial for chemically treated or color-processed hair because it reduces cuticle stress. For everyday use on healthy hair, both dryers will produce smooth, shiny results with minimal damage. For hair that is already compromised — bleached, heavily colored, or chemically straightened — the AirLight Pro's infrared-first approach offers a meaningful theoretical and practical advantage. The Supersonic remains an excellent choice for hair health, but it does not have the same inside-out drying mechanism. It is worth noting that neither dryer eliminates heat damage entirely. Technique, heat protectant products, and not over-drying remain important regardless of which tool you use. Products like the Olaplex No. 3 Hair Perfector or Moroccanoil Treatment Original remain relevant complements to either dryer for maintaining hair integrity between washes.
Price and Long-Term Value
Both dryers are expensive. The Dyson Supersonic has historically retailed around $429, though it frequently appears at modest discounts on Amazon. The L'Oréal AirLight Pro launched at a similar or slightly higher price point, positioning itself as a direct competitor rather than a budget alternative. For the money, the Supersonic has a longer track record of durability.

Dyson's build quality is well-documented, and replacement parts and service are more widely available. The Supersonic has been on the market long enough that buyers can find credible long-term ownership reviews — units lasting three to five years with regular use are commonly reported. Dyson also offers a two-year warranty as standard. The AirLight Pro is newer, which means long-term durability data is thinner. L'Oréal's partnership with Zuvi brings in specialized engineering, and early reliability reports are positive, but buyers who prioritize proven longevity will find more evidence in the Supersonic's corner. The AirLight Pro's warranty terms are comparable. From a pure value standpoint, the Supersonic justifies its price through attachment quality, motor longevity, and brand support infrastructure. The AirLight Pro justifies its price through infrared technology, lighter weight, and app features. Neither is a bad investment at this tier — the question is which feature set you will actually use. If you are buying one premium dryer to last five or more years and want the safest bet on durability and support, the Supersonic is the lower-risk choice. If you are buying for cutting-edge technology and hair health innovation, the AirLight Pro is the more forward-looking purchase.
